Partee signs with Siena Heights

Niles senior Brandon Partee has signed a National Letter of Intent to continue his football career at Siena Heights University. Partee was a first team All-West Division performer for the Vikings this season. He was also a state qualifier in track and field. He will major in sports management at Siena Heights.

“I picked Siena Heights because of the kindness of the coaches, the players on the team and the facilities,” Partee said. “I liked the atmosphere of the campus on my visit. I felt really comfortable.”
